Slender loris electrocuted on power line near Dindigul; carcass found by passers-by

A slender loris was electrocuted after moving across an overhead line on the Dindigul-Eriodu route. The carcass was discovered by passers-by, and wildlife advocates urged insulated cables as a long-term safety solution.

Why It Matters

The incident highlights wildlife risks from exposed power infrastructure and underscores calls for safer overhead wiring to prevent future fatalities.
